Origins and Evolution
Understanding the roots and growth of the Seoul Jazz Festival offers insight into its significance.
- 01Founded in 2007, the festival has grown exponentially, becoming one of Asia's premier jazz events.
- 02Initially a one-day event, it now spans multiple days, showcasing a diverse lineup of artists.
- 03Held in Olympic Park, the festival's venue provides a scenic backdrop, enhancing the overall experience.
- 04Started with local artists, it now features international jazz legends, reflecting its global appeal.

Notable Performances
Over the years, the festival has hosted some unforgettable performances that left audiences in awe.
- 09Norah Jones graced the stage in 2012, delivering a mesmerizing performance.
- 10Jamie Cullum's energetic set in 2015 remains a fan favorite.
- 11Esperanza Spalding wowed the crowd with her virtuoso bass playing and vocals in 2017.
- 12Korean jazz artists like Youn Sun Nah have also made significant impacts with their performances.
